College Park Turf Conditions

College Park's combination of clay-heavy soil and Georgia's humidity creates specific challenges for pet owners. That Fulton County clay compacts easily, which means natural grass struggles with both drainage and root development. When you add in pet traffic—dogs running, playing, and doing their business—you're looking at bare patches and muddy spots within weeks. The sun patterns here vary dramatically depending on which neighborhood you're in. Downtown College Park tends to have more mature trees providing afternoon shade, while properties closer to the commercial zones often sit more exposed. We design artificial pet turf installations with this in mind, choosing the right pile height and drainage system for your specific sun exposure. HOA requirements in College Park neighborhoods are generally reasonable about turf alternatives, but we always verify local landscape rules before installation. Most residential lots in the area are modest in size, which actually works to your advantage—artificial turf becomes more affordable and easier to maintain when you're working with typical College Park square footage. Installation here requires proper base preparation to handle our local clay. We remove the existing grass, address any standing water issues that plague the area, and install a perforated base layer that prevents the soggy conditions clay naturally creates. This step is non-negotiable if you want your turf lasting 15+ years. The combination of Georgia's heat and our heavy soil means cutting corners on base prep leads to premature failure.

Do I need to worry about urine damage or odor?

No. Our pet turf is specifically designed with a porous backing that lets urine drain straight through into the base layer below—it never pools on the surface. We also use antimicrobial treatments during installation to prevent odor buildup. College Park homeowners with multiple pets consistently report that the smell and staining issues they had with natural grass simply disappear.
